Rotavault is the internal utility that rotates service secrets across the Pellwick cluster. Support can trigger an on-demand rotation with `rotavault run --scope staging`, which swaps credentials and restarts dependent pods within five minutes. If a rotation hangs, check the Ledgerline dashboard before retrying. For manual verification calls against the Rotavault admin endpoint, use the key below.

app token of fajop-fahif = qvz4-AnML

## Releases

Feedproof, our podcast feed validator, cuts releases every second Tuesday after the eng sync signs off on the validation-rule diff. Each tarball is built reproducibly, checksummed, and published to the internal mirror only after signature verification passes. Verify downloaded archives against the release signing key below.

deploy key for kahag-kagaf: bky9_uLYdkfG6Z

**Ticket: Vault lockout — SplitSecond timing-chip reader firmware keys**

Severity: High. The Northgate signing vault holding firmware keys for the SplitSecond RF chip readers entered a locked state after three failed unseal attempts during last night's rotation. Readers ship Friday for the Varden City Marathon, so we need controlled recovery today. Per policy, unsealing requires the documented recovery passphrase, recorded below for reviewer verification.

unlock words, fawig-bagef: olidor-holir-istox-holath-tamys-quenion-giliel